.cna__wrapper{position:relative}.cna__wrapper .cna__modal{display:block}.cna__modal{background-color:#b79fe1;border-radius:var(--popup-corner-radius, 12px);border:var(--popup-border-width, .1rem) solid rgba(var(--color-foreground),var(--popup-border-opacity, .2));box-shadow:var(--popup-shadow-horizontal-offset, 0) var(--popup-shadow-vertical-offset, 4px) var(--popup-shadow-blur-radius, 8px) rgba(var(--color-shadow),var(--popup-shadow-opacity, .15));padding:2rem;position:absolute;right:0;top:0;transform:translateY(-100%) scale(.95);opacity:0;visibility:hidden;width:100%;max-width:42rem;z-index:-1;transition:transform .4s cubic-bezier(.4,0,.2,1),opacity .4s cubic-bezier(.4,0,.2,1),visibility 0s .4s;will-change:transform,opacity}.cna__modal.focused{box-shadow:0 0 .2rem rgba(var(--color-foreground),.3),var(--popup-shadow-horizontal-offset, 0) var(--popup-shadow-vertical-offset, 4px) var(--popup-shadow-blur-radius, 8px) rgba(var(--color-shadow),var(--popup-shadow-opacity, .15))}.cna__modal:focus-visible{box-shadow:0 0 .2rem rgba(var(--color-foreground),.3),var(--popup-shadow-horizontal-offset, 0) var(--popup-shadow-vertical-offset, 4px) var(--popup-shadow-blur-radius, 8px) rgba(var(--color-shadow),var(--popup-shadow-opacity, .15))}.cna__modal.animate{transition:transform .35s cubic-bezier(.4,0,.2,1),opacity .35s cubic-bezier(.4,0,.2,1),visibility 0s}.cna__modal.active{transform:translateY(0) scale(1);opacity:1;transition:transform .4s cubic-bezier(.4,0,.2,1),opacity .4s cubic-bezier(.4,0,.2,1),visibility 0s;visibility:visible;z-index:1000}.cna__header{display:flex;justify-content:space-between;align-items:flex-start;margin-bottom:1.5rem;opacity:0;transform:translateY(-10px);transition:opacity .4s cubic-bezier(.4,0,.2,1) .15s,transform .4s cubic-bezier(.4,0,.2,1) .15s}.cna__modal.active .cna__header{opacity:1;transform:translateY(0)}.cna__success{display:flex;align-items:center;gap:1rem;flex:1}.cna__success-icon{width:2.4rem;height:2.4rem;flex-shrink:0}.cna__success-icon svg{width:2.4rem;height:2.4rem;fill:#fff;filter:drop-shadow(0 2px 2px rgba(0,0,0,.2))}.cna__close{margin:-.5rem -.5rem 0 0;padding:.5rem;background:transparent;border:none;cursor:pointer;color:rgb(var(--color-foreground));display:flex;align-items:center;justify-content:center;border-radius:var(--popup-corner-radius, 12px);transition:background-color var(--duration-short, .2s) ease}.cna__close:hover{background-color:rgba(var(--color-foreground),.05)}.cna__close .svg-wrapper{width:3rem;height:3rem}.cna__close .svg-wrapper svg{width:100%;height:100%;stroke-width:1.5px}.cna__product{margin-bottom:1.5rem;opacity:0;transform:translateY(10px);transition:opacity .4s cubic-bezier(.4,0,.2,1) .2s,transform .4s cubic-bezier(.4,0,.2,1) .2s}.cna__modal.active .cna__product{opacity:1;transform:translateY(0)}.cna__product-content{display:flex;gap:1.5rem;align-items:flex-start}.cna__product-image{flex-shrink:0;width:10rem;height:10rem;border-radius:var(--popup-corner-radius, 12px);overflow:hidden;background-color:rgba(var(--color-foreground),.05)}.cna__product-image img{width:100%;height:100%;object-fit:cover;display:block}.cna__product-details{flex:1;display:flex;flex-direction:column;gap:.3rem}.cna__product-variant{color:rgba(var(--color-foreground),.8)}.cna__variant-separator{color:rgba(var(--color-foreground),.5)}.cna__discount{display:flex;align-items:center;gap:.5rem;margin-top:.25rem}.cna__discount-icon{width:1.4rem;height:1.4rem;flex-shrink:0;color:rgb(var(--color-foreground))}.cna__discount-icon svg{width:100%;height:100%}.cna__discount-code{font-size:1.3rem;font-weight:300}.cna__price{display:flex;align-items:baseline;gap:.75rem;margin-top:.5rem}.cna__price-original{font-size:1.4rem;color:rgba(var(--color-foreground),.6);text-decoration:line-through}.cna__price-current{font-size:1.8rem;color:rgb(var(--color-foreground))}.cna__actions{display:grid;gap:1rem;margin-top:2rem;grid-template-columns:1fr 1fr;margin-bottom:2rem;opacity:0;transform:translateY(10px);transition:opacity .4s cubic-bezier(.4,0,.2,1) .25s,transform .4s cubic-bezier(.4,0,.2,1) .25s}.cna__modal.active .cna__actions{opacity:1;transform:translateY(0)}.cna__view-bag,.cna__checkout{flex:1;min-height:4.6rem}.cna__view-bag{border:.1rem solid rgba(var(--color-button),var(--alpha-button-border, 1))}@media screen and (min-width: 750px){.cna__modal{right:2.2rem;top:auto;transform:translateY(calc(-100% - 1rem))}.cna__modal.active{transform:translateY(0)}}@media screen and (min-width: 990px){.cna__wrapper.page-width>.cna__modal{right:4rem}}@media screen and (max-width: 749px){.cna__wrapper{position:fixed;top:0;left:0;right:0;bottom:0;display:flex;align-items:flex-end;justify-content:center;padding:0;background-color:#31194c42;z-index:999;visibility:hidden;opacity:0;transition:visibility 0s .4s,opacity .35s cubic-bezier(.4,0,.2,1);-webkit-backdrop-filter:blur(0px);backdrop-filter:blur(0px)}.cna__wrapper.hide{visibility:hidden;opacity:0;pointer-events:none;-webkit-backdrop-filter:blur(0px);backdrop-filter:blur(0px)}.cna__wrapper.active{visibility:visible;opacity:1;transition:visibility 0s,opacity .35s cubic-bezier(.4,0,.2,1);pointer-events:auto;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px)}.cna__modal{position:relative;right:auto;top:auto;transform:translateY(100%) scale(.96);opacity:0;max-width:100%;width:100%;border-radius:25px 25px 0 0;transition:transform .5s cubic-bezier(.4,0,.2,1),opacity .5s cubic-bezier(.4,0,.2,1);will-change:transform,opacity}.cna__modal.active{transform:translateY(0) scale(1);opacity:1;transition:transform .5s cubic-bezier(.4,0,.2,1),opacity .5s cubic-bezier(.4,0,.2,1)}}
/*# sourceMappingURL=/cdn/shop/t/126/assets/component-cart-notification-added.css.map */
